The capital murder trial of Luther Bernard Watkins, Jr. continues, with eight witnesses testifying against him regarding the 2019 fatal shooting of Tuscaloosa Police Investigator Dornell Cousette. In related crime news, a Tuscaloosa man has been charged with sexual abuse and burglary, prompting an investigation by the Violent Crimes Unit.
In other developments, a Tuscaloosa woman faces manslaughter charges following a fatal head-on collision last week on U.S. Highway 11. On the education front, the Tuscaloosa City Board of Education voted unanimously to extend Superintendent Mike Daria’s contract through December 2027, ensuring stability in leadership for the district.
